If your favorite baseball team is one of the four still battling it out for a spot in the 2023 Major League Baseball World Series and you're hoping to score tickets, this one's for you. Your odds of being able to purchase tickets might be increased by having a Capital One credit card and taking part in an "exclusive" presale purchase opportunity that takes place Friday at 1 p.m. EDT.
To try and purchase home game tickets to support the Houston Astros, Texas Rangers, Arizona Diamondbacks or Philadelphia Phillies (noting, of course, that only two of these four teams will make it to the World Series), head to this page Friday at 1 p.m. EDT with your eligible Capital One card ready to try your luck to buy up to two tickets.
To qualify, you'll need to put the first six digits of your Capital One card in the offer code box. Capital One credit and debit cards are eligible, including cobranded Capital One partner cards, but excluding Capital One private label retail cards.
